weapp-qrcode 在uniapp去掉外边距
时间: 2024-06-06 20:03:53 浏览: 113
weapp-qrcode 是一个用于生成小程序码的 uni-app 插件。如果您想要去掉生成的小程序码的外边距,可以通过修改组件的样式来实现。
具体的做法是,在页面中找到 weapp-qrcode 的组件标签,然后在该标签中添加一个 style 属性,将其值设置为 margin: 0; 即可。如下所示:
```
<weapp-qrcode :size="200" :text="'https://uniapp.dcloud.io/'" style="margin: 0;"></weapp-qrcode>
```
这样就可以去掉生成的小程序码的外边距了。
相关问题
weapp-qrcode ._node_modules_.pnpm_registry.npmmirror.com+weapp-qrcode@1.0.0_
weapp-qrcode@1.0.0_是一个在npm镜像站点上托管的Node.js模块。它是一个用于生成和解析二维码的小程序开发框架的模块,可通过npm包管理器进行安装和使用。在安装weapp-qrcode@1.0.0_时,npm会自动从_pnpm_registry.npmmirror.com镜像站点上下载该模块的相关文件,并安装到本地的node_modules目录中。通过执行npm install weapp-qrcode@1.0.0_命令,可以将weapp-qrcode模块添加到项目的依赖中,并开始在代码中进行调用和使用。
在使用weapp-qrcode@1.0.0_模块时,需要确保项目已经配置好了npm环境,并且已安装了Node.js环境。可以在代码中引入weapp-qrcode模块,然后调用其中提供的API来实现二维码的生成和解析功能。通过在小程序中使用weapp-qrcode@1.0.0_模块,开发者可以方便地实现二维码的生成和识别,为小程序的功能增加更多的交互性和扩展性。
总之,weapp-qrcode@1.0.0_是一个方便小程序开发的Node.js模块,通过npm包管理器和镜像站点的支持,开发者可以快速便捷地引入并使用该模块,为小程序添加二维码相关的功能。
微信小程序使用weapp-qrcode.js完成二维码的生成
微信小程序通过`weapp-qrcode.js`库实现了二维码生成的功能。这是一个官方提供的JavaScript模块,用于在小程序中动态生成二维码图片。要使用这个功能,首先你需要在项目的`pages`目录下引入该模块:
```javascript
// app.js 或者你想生成二维码的页面文件
import weappQrcode from '@ohoskj/weapp-qrcode';
Page({
// 页面的其他配置...
onLoad() {
this.generateQRCode();
},
generateQRCode() {
const data = '这里填写你要生成二维码的数据,如URL、文本等';
const options = {
size: 'YOUR_QRCODE_SIZE', // 二维码大小,默认400px * 400px
type: 'ALphanumeric', // 二维码类型,默认Type 12 (数字和字母)
errorCorrectionLevel: 'H', // 错误校验级别,默认L、M、Q、H
};
weappQrcode.create(data, options).then(res => {
// res.data 是生成的base64编码的二维码图片数据
this.setData({ qrCodeImage: `data:image/png;base64,${res.data}` });
}).catch(err => {
console.error('二维码生成失败:', err);
});
}
})
```
在上述代码中,`generateQRCode`函数会生成一个包含指定数据的二维码,并将其转换为Base64格式的图片字符串,然后赋值给页面的一个变量(比如`qrCodeImage`),以便在视图上展示。
阅读全文